首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用控制点将经度/经度坐标转换为X,Y平面

使用控制点将经度/纬度坐标转换为X,Y平面是地理信息系统(GIS)中的一种常见操作。这个过程通常被称为地理坐标系统(GCS)到平面坐标系统(PCS)的转换。

概念: 地理坐标系统(GCS)是一种基于经度和纬度的坐标系统,用于描述地球上的位置。它使用大地基准和椭球体模型来表示地球的形状。经度和纬度坐标是GCS的典型表示方式。

平面坐标系统(PCS)是一种使用X,Y坐标来表示地球上位置的坐标系统。它使用投影方法将地球的曲面投影到平面上,以便更方便地进行测量和分析。

分类: 根据不同的投影方法和坐标系统,平面坐标系统可以分为多种类型,如UTM投影、高斯-克吕格投影、墨卡托投影等。

优势: 使用控制点将经度/纬度坐标转换为X,Y平面的优势包括:

  1. 方便测量和分析:平面坐标系统可以提供更直观、方便的坐标表示,使得地理数据的测量和分析更加简单和准确。
  2. 数据集成和共享:将地理数据转换为平面坐标系统可以方便地与其他数据集成和共享,提高数据的可用性和互操作性。
  3. 地图制图:平面坐标系统是地图制图的基础,通过将地理数据转换为平面坐标,可以制作出精确的地图。

应用场景: 使用控制点将经度/纬度坐标转换为X,Y平面的应用场景包括:

  1. 地图制图和导航:将地理数据转换为平面坐标可以用于地图制图和导航应用,如电子地图、导航系统等。
  2. 地理信息系统(GIS):在GIS中,将地理数据转换为平面坐标可以方便地进行空间分析、地理数据处理和可视化等操作。
  3. 工程测量和规划:在工程测量和规划中,将地理数据转换为平面坐标可以方便地进行测量、分析和设计。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列与地理信息相关的产品和服务,包括地理信息服务(GIS)、地图服务、位置服务等。这些产品可以帮助用户在云计算环境下进行地理数据处理和分析。

腾讯云地理信息服务(GIS):提供了一站式地理信息解决方案,包括地理数据存储、地理数据处理、地理数据分析和地理数据可视化等功能。详情请参考:https://cloud.tencent.com/product/gis

腾讯云地图服务:提供了全球范围内的地图数据和地图服务,包括地图显示、地图搜索、路径规划等功能。详情请参考:https://cloud.tencent.com/product/maps

腾讯云位置服务:提供了基于位置的服务,包括地理围栏、位置追踪、位置搜索等功能。详情请参考:https://cloud.tencent.com/product/lbs

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Polar坐标投影(C++)

pos.y));     } /**  * 功能:获得屏幕像素点位置的极坐标角度(扫描平面与0度平面均相同),与雷达仰角无关。  ...* 参数:  *      x   - 横坐标,自西向东  *      y   - 纵坐标,自北向南  * 返回值:  *      对应的经度坐标  */     double Polar::getLongitude...;      //扫描平面上1经度的距离         double  perDegreeX  = disX * perKilometer;          //扫描平面上1经度的对应的像素点数         ...(int x, int y);     //20、根据经纬度坐标获得极角     double  getAngle(double lon, double lat);     //21、根据屏幕坐标获得对应的经度值...double  getLongitude(int x, int y);     //22、根据屏幕坐标获得对应的纬度值,主要用于雷达产品的定位、底图叠加、转换为经纬度网格产品、拼图等。

90810

火星表面...

3.双经度畸变矫正方法介绍 传统经纬矫正算法因其无需外部设备标定而被广泛使用,算法基本思想是通过建立鱼眼图像坐标点与半球面模型坐标点之间的映射关系,将球面点坐标换为球面经纬度坐标,并采用等距投影或正交投影原理将球面上点经度映射为矫正图像水平坐标...其传统经纬斤正算法示意图如图 1 所示, 图中球面上 点 、 和 经度 / 纬度映射为平面图像横向 / 纵向坐标 和 , 其中相同经度上的点 和 , 斤正后具有相同 的列坐标...模型拟通过横向经度和纵向经度对球面进行分割,建立鱼眼图像坐标点与球面双经度坐标的对应关系,然后将纵向和横向经度值映射为平面坐标的横坐标和纵坐标,如图2 所示。 ?...图中显示伴球面上同一横向经度点 、、 , 经过斤正后映射为平面上的点 、 具有相同行坐标。...y,w,h = cv2.boundingRect(cnts) r = max(w/ 2, h/ 2) # 提取有效区域 img_valid = img[y:y+h, x:x+w]

1.7K20

geohash之2d 地理空间索引

有关查询存储在地理空间索引中的数据的信息,请参阅使用2d索引查询地空间。 存储位置数据 要使用2d地理空间索引,您必须在预定的二维坐标系(例如经度和纬度)上对位置数据建模。...考虑以下两个例子: loc : [ x, y ] loc : { x: 1, y: 2 } 所有文件必须以相同的顺序存储位置数据。如果您将纬度和经度用作坐标系,请始终先存储经度。...在创建索引时,MongoDB会将位置数据转换为二进制 geohash值,并使用位置数据和索引的位置范围计算这些值,如 位置范围中所述。...默认情况下,使用干草堆索引的查询返回50个文档。 距离计算 在执行2d 地理空间查询之前,MongoDB会执行距离计算。默认情况下,MongoDB使用平面几何来计算点之间的距离。...球形查询使用Radians作为距离 为了使球形操作员正常工作,您必须将距离转换为弧度,然后将弧度转换为应用程序使用的距离单位。

2.2K40

【教程】详解相机模型与坐标转换

相机坐标系:单位m,原点是光心,xy轴与像素坐标系u轴和v轴平行,z轴为相机的光轴。光心到像素平面的距离为焦距f。相机坐标系上的点和成像平面坐标系上的点存在透视投影关系。...图像坐标 像素坐标系 p对应的成像平面坐标为(x,y),dx和dy表示图像中每个像素在成像平面中的物理尺寸。成像平面的原点在像素坐标系中的坐标为(u0,v0)。...在图4中,$M_1$和$M_2$分别表示图像平面和物平面。 在M1中,O为图像平面与相机光轴的交点,$O_1X_1$、$O_1Y_1$为图像平面水平和垂直方向的两个轴。...P为目标点A在像平面上的投影点,其图像物理坐标为$(x_p, y_p)$。$P ^ { \prime }$是P在$O_w-X_wY_w$平面上的投影。在M2中,$O_2$是相机光轴与物体平面的交点。...$O_2X_2$和$O_2Y_2$分别是$O_1X_1$和$O_1Y_1$在$M_2$平面上的投影。$O_c$为相机的镜头中心,$O_cO$为焦距f。

29700

Python气象绘图教程—(十九)剖面图

其中x表示经度,将全球东西360经度分为了10800刻度,相当于一个经度被分为30份;y表示纬度,将全球南北180纬度分为了5400份,也是将一个纬度分为30份。...可以看出,z仅仅与y,x有关,且第一相关量为y而不是x,这与我们习惯不同,在取值时需注意。 因为是二维的数据,那么按照绘制平面填色图的ax.contourf命令是可以直接读取数据绘图的。...在绘制地形填色时,我们使用的是ax.contourf命令,他要求输入横坐标,纵坐标,与横纵坐标有关系的z值。...这样z就必须是二维的,以与横纵坐标相关,所以切片时,我们必须使z切取范围与x,y完全一致,否则报错。 但是绘制剖面图,我们还需不需要contourf命令呢?...,说明我们的横坐标应该是纬度,纵坐标应该是高度,但是在气象上一般不使用高度,而是气压层,如925hPa、850hPa、700hPa、500hPa、200hPa等,而经度就取一个固定值,这样也能变成二维数组

13K75

你真的分得清“前后左右”和“东西南北”吗?(二)——经纬度的秘密

上期也剧透了这个思路的最终结论即为经纬度的地球上方位描述,我们把球坐标再写一遍: x = rsintsinp y = rcostsinp z = rcosp 经纬度方位之经度 回忆起学过的地理知识和上面的公式...经纬度方位之维度 维度的规定和经度如出一辙,就对应上述角度phi。因为已经有一个2pi范围的平面了,所以phi的整体范围只有pi长,剩下一半通过加180度经度去表示。...要用全部不是不行,那经度就得只用一半而已,否则存在一个位置两个描述的非一一映射情况了,这个事已经因为经度比维度的定义先来后到给定下来了,也符合一般的球坐标系的约定。...值得一提的是,在一般的球坐标的定义中,phi定义为以oz为0度起点,范围为[0, pi],而我们这里是以xoy平面内的投影射线为0度起点,范围恰好变得对称,是原来角度减pi / 2。...你要是规定地球是向X的,那太阳一样也要从X方升起,这同样也是一条基本就是规定的知识,若不知道来龙去脉,还真等于没学过地理。

92120

自动驾驶中的时空坐标

摄像机坐标系 由于图像坐标系向右为x,向下为y,所以摄像机坐标系以镜头主光轴中心为原点,一般向右为x正方向,向下为y正方向,向前为z正方向。...我们知道摄像机会在光轴中心后方的底片上成一个缩小的倒像,是真正的像平面(X’f, Y’f)。但是为了分析和计算方便,我们会在光轴中心前方设立一个虚拟像平面(Xf, Yf)。...如下图,旋转式激光雷达一般选择激光发射中心作为坐标系原点,向上为Z轴正方向,XY轴构成水平平面。图中红色线条为激光雷达发出的激光束,在任意静止时刻形成平行于Z轴,垂直于XY平面的扇形扫描区。...用经纬度表示的大地坐标是一种椭球面上的坐标,不能直接应用于测绘。因此需要将他们按一定的数学规律转换为平面直角坐标。在平面直角坐标系中我们能较方便地计算地表(公路上)两个物体的相对距离和位置关系。 ?...本文自:睡神工作站,作者简介:睡神,前百度自动驾驶事业部主任架构师,决策控制与仿真系统负责人。

4.7K100

【Cesium】Cesium坐标转换

是用弧度表示的经纬度,这里的参数也叫做longitude,latitude,即经度和纬度。弧度即角度对应弧长是半径的倍数。 角度弧度 π/180×角度 ; 弧度变角度 180/π×弧度。...坐标的定义: 1:Cartesian2-----new Cesium.Cartesian2(x, y) 2:Cartesian3---- new Cesium.Cartesian3(x, y, z) 3...(pick1.x, pick1.y, pick1.z), new Cesium.Cartesian3(pick3.x, pick3.y, pick3.z) ); //pick1、pick3都是三维坐标系...下面举个例子: 一个局部坐标为p1(x,y,z)的点,将它的局部坐标原点放置到loc(lng,lat,alt)上,局部坐标的z轴垂直于地表,局部坐标y轴指向正北, 并围绕这个z轴旋转angle度...,求此时p1(x,y,z)变换成全局坐标笛卡尔坐标p2(x1,y1,z1)是多少?

2.8K40

基于 ArcGIS 的坐标系转换

地理坐标系进行水平面投影后,即可得到投影坐标系,常用投影坐标系: UTM 投影 高斯-克吕格投影 兰伯特正形圆锥投影 WKID 这里还得介绍下 WKID,由于各地使用了不同的坐标系、不同的投影方式、不同的投影分带...比较常见的转换,例如WGS-84百度BD09坐标系、大地2000坐标系等网上都有很多实现,国内的地图服务商(如百度、腾讯等)也有提供转换接口可供使用,但当你遇到一些比较特别的坐标系的时候,就需要自己来转换了...( wkidB ); Point A点= new Point(x, y, 空间参考坐标系A); Point B点= (Point) GeometryEngine.project(A点,空间参考坐标系B)...Point pointWgs84 = (Point) GeometryEngine.project(pointXx2000, wgs84sp); // 获取点数据中的经纬度, X经度lon,Y为纬度...(); return new CoordinatesDTO(pointWgs84Y, pointWgs84X); } /** * 佛山2000百度09

2.6K20

大量POI点展示的一种解决方案

为此参了网上的一篇文章解决了此问题,文章内容如下: 地理坐标定义规则:X轴(代表经度)向右递增,Y轴(纬度)向上递增,就好比小学学过的平面坐标。向左、向下的规则。...屏幕坐标定义规则:X轴向右递增,Y轴向下递增。 可以看出,地理坐标和屏幕坐标的区别仅仅只是在于Y轴递增方向是相反的(这就是不同)。...公式:scaleX = ((maxLon-minLon)*3600)/h ----------X轴上每像素代表的经度秒数; 公式:scaleY = ((maxLat-minLat)*3600)/y --.../scaleY; 6 总结: 经纬度屏幕坐标的最终公式如下: 公式:X = (lon - minLon)*3600/scaleX; 公式:Y = (maxLat - lat)*3600/scaleY...; 接着我们由上面的公式可以推出屏幕坐标经纬度坐标公式如下: 公式:lon = X * scaleX/3600 + minLon; 公式:lat = maxLat - y* scaleY/3600;

1.4K20

Redis高级篇之GEO搜索最近地铁口

例如滴滴打车,最直观的操作就是实时记录更新各个车的位置,然后当我们要找车时,在数据库中查找距离我们(坐标x0,y0)附近r公里范围内部的车辆使用如下SQL即可:select taxi from position...where x0-r < x < x0 + r and y0-r < y < y0+r但是这样会有什么问题呢?...精准度的问题,我们知道地球不是平面坐标系,而是一个圆球,这种矩形计算在长距离计算时会有很大误差所以使用MySQL的方案处理地理位置相关问题是有问题,所以引入Redis的GEO。...哈希表用于存储地理位置的元数据,例如地点名称、地址等;有序集合用于存储地理位置的坐标信息,例如经度和纬度。坐标编码GEO数据结构使用经纬度表示地理位置的坐标信息。...经纬度是一种常用的地理坐标系统,它使用经度和纬度来表示地球上的位置。在GEO数据结构中,经度和纬度被编码为一个64位的整数,以便进行高效的计算和比较。

48132

大地经纬度坐标系与Web墨卡托坐标系的转换

概述 我在《大地经纬度坐标与地心地固坐标的的转换》这篇文章中已经论述了大地坐标系/地理坐标系的概念,简单来说就是由经度、纬度以及高程(BLH)确定的坐标系,它是一种曲面坐标。...然而,在实际使用过程中我们用的最多的还是平面坐标,并且单位最好与常用的长度单位(米)一致。所以就产生了从曲面到平面的转换,这个过程也叫做投影,转换的结果也就是投影平面坐标系。...由于原点位于平面中心,那么可以算得X轴的取值范围:[-20037508.3427892,20037508.3427892]。经度与投影后X长是简单的线性关系。 在Y方向上,则需要借助于墨卡托投影公式。...r2d); printf("原大地经纬度坐标:%.10lf\t%.10lf\t%.10lf\n", x, y, z); Blh2Wmc(x, y, z); printf("Web墨卡托坐标:%....10lf\t%.10lf\t%.10lf\n", x, y, z); Wmc2Blh(x, y, z); printf("转回大地经纬度坐标:%.10lf\t%.10lf\t%.10lf\n",

3.2K60

ECEF和大地坐标系的相互转化

在阅读 RTKLIB的源码时,发现了ECEF和大地坐标系的相互转换的函数,大地坐标系(φ,λ,h)转成ECEF(X,Y,Z)与所看书籍(GPS原理与接收机,谢刚,电子工业出版社)的公式是一样的,而ECEF...转成大地坐标系的公式则与上述书籍和 RTKLIB的使用手册(P135)中的公式都不一样。...图 3在理解(φ,λ,h)→XYZ中的XY坐标的变换公式时较为重要。 ? 图 3 而要想真正简单、清晰地理解大地坐标系(φ,λ,h)与ECEF(X,Y,Z)如何转换,还是要从二维平面图中着手。...下图可以看作是椭球体的主视图,XY平面压缩成了水平X轴。 ? 图 4 大地坐标系(φ,λ,h)转成ECEF(X,Y,Z)。...(8) ECEF(X,Y,Z)转成大地坐标系(φ,λ,h)。

1K60

ECEF和大地坐标系的相互转化

在阅读 RTKLIB的源码时,发现了ECEF和大地坐标系的相互转换的函数,大地坐标系(φ,λ,h)转成ECEF(X,Y,Z)与所看书籍(GPS原理与接收机,谢刚,电子工业出版社)的公式是一样的,而ECEF...转成大地坐标系的公式则与上述书籍和 RTKLIB的使用手册(P135)中的公式都不一样。...图 3在理解(φ,λ,h)→XYZ中的XY坐标的变换公式时较为重要。 ? 图 3 而要想真正简单、清晰地理解大地坐标系(φ,λ,h)与ECEF(X,Y,Z)如何转换,还是要从二维平面图中着手。...下图可以看作是椭球体的主视图,XY平面压缩成了水平X轴。 ? 图 4 大地坐标系(φ,λ,h)转成ECEF(X,Y,Z)。...(8) ECEF(X,Y,Z)转成大地坐标系(φ,λ,h)。

2.3K20

遗传算法可视化项目(插曲):关于距离的计算

y²),可是我之前爬到的数据是经纬度,两地距离没有这么简单,因为毕竟是球面上两点的距离,不是平面,这里我不用网上的那个推导出来的公式,我一步步推导,首先以地球球心为原点,赤道平面为xOy平面,建立xyz...(α2,β2)(α1,α2对应经度值;β1,β2对应纬度值)。...很明显第一个点转换成为三维坐标是(cosα1,sinα1,sinβ1),第二个点转换成为三维坐标也就是(cosα2,sinα2,sinβ2),点可以看成是向量,直接利用: cosθ=两向量数量积/两向量模长的乘积...(如果不能看成平面用上面那个方法),然后就是那个距离公式(√(Δx²+Δy²)),然后我编写程序算了一下经纬度的差,代码和运行结果如下: ?...很明显,令Δx=经度差,Δy=纬度差,代入√(Δx²+Δy²)这个距离公式,结果小于10,所以我可以用10表示不可达!

62320

是什么能让 APP 快速精准定位到我们的位置?

我们将地球铺平开来,会得到下面这个平面图。 地球铺平面图 以赤道和本初子午线为界,将地球分为经度和纬度。赤道是在0度,本初子午线也在0度。以赤道作为经度X坐标,以本初子午线作为纬度 Y坐标。...[ 表示等于, (表示小于 所以,我们常用十字坐标法来表示经纬度坐标图: 十字坐标法 我们一般读“经纬度”,其实,表示一个定位的书面经纬度是 “(纬度,经度)”。...指定一个位置的经纬度坐标值。 根据十字坐标图和二分法,将纬度和经度划分成1和0的二进制数字串。 按照“偶数位放经度,奇数位放纬度”算法,合并经度和纬度这2个二进制数字串。...在使用redis进行Geo查询时,其内部对应的操作其实只是zset(skiplist)的操作。...通过zset的score进行排序就可以得到坐标附近的其它元素,通过将score还原成坐标值就可以得到元素的原始坐标 redis中处理这些地理位置坐标点的思想是: 二维平面坐标点 —> 一维整数编码值 —

1.6K30
领券